Are Townhomes A Good Investment?

So, are townhomes a good investment? Absolutely, especially when considering their often favorable resale value. Unlike detached single-family homes, townhomes offer a unique blend of affordability and low-maintenance living, which can be particularly attractive in high-demand urban areas. Plus, townhomes typically come with community amenities such as pools, fitness centers, and clubhouses, which can enhance their allure to potential buyers or renters.

However, as with any investment, there are crucial factors to consider that significantly impact their investment potential. Location reigns supreme in the real estate world, and townhomes are no exception.

This means, a townhome in a thriving, well-connected neighborhood or near essential amenities like schools, parks, and shopping centers will likely appreciate in value faster than those in less desirable areas.

How to Consider the Resale Value of Townhomes?

A well-maintained townhome can fetch a considerable market price. The condition of the property plays a critical role in its resale value. Prospective investors should look for townhomes with modern amenities and those that require minimal renovations.

What are the Potential Drawbacks of Investing in Townhomes?

One significant disadvantage of townhomes is the lack of privacy. Sharing walls with neighbors can lead to noise disturbances and a general feeling of reduced personal space. This aspect might be a dealbreaker for some potential buyers or renters looking for a quieter, more secluded living environment.

The Impact of Homeowners' Association (HOA) Fees is Massive

Another factor to consider is the Homeowners' Association (HOA) fees associated with townhome communities. These fees can be substantial, covering everything from maintenance and landscaping to access to community amenities. While they ensure the upkeep of the property and its surroundings, they can also eat into the profitability of your investment, especially if they increase unexpectedly.

Apart from that, townhomes often come with limited outdoor space. This can be a drawback for families or individuals who cherish a private yard or garden. The lack of private outdoor space can make townhomes less appealing compared to detached homes, particularly in markets where outdoor living is prized.

How to Determine if a Townhome is Worth the Investment?

When considering if a townhome is a good investment, start with the location. A desirable location not only ensures a better quality of life. But it can also guarantee robust demand and higher property values. Research the local real estate market to understand the historical appreciation rates of properties in the area.

Older properties might require more maintenance and upgrades, which could cut into your investment returns. Opting for townhomes that are in good condition or have been recently renovated may result in lower upfront costs and better rental prospects.

Before investing, understand the HOA's role and its regulations. High HOA fees might deter some buyers and renters, reducing your property’s attractiveness. Additionally, some HOA regulations can be restrictive, limiting your ability to rent out the property or make modifications.
